node 中process进程argv,argv0,execArgv,execPath

Posted kaiqinzhang

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了node 中process进程argv,argv0,execArgv,execPath相关的知识,希望对你有一定的参考价值。

1.argv

 

const {argv,argv0,execPath v,execPath} = process;

argv.forEach(item=>{
  console.log(item);
}
}

  argv打印出来是一个数组,第一个值是 启动它的命令node安装的路径。  第二个值是当前执行的文件路径。之后的值是启动命令传入的参数。

技术图片

 

 

2.argv0是argv第一个值的引用。

 

 

技术图片

 

 技术图片

 

 3.execArgv是启动命令node和文件名之间的参数。

 

 

 

 

 

emmmm,详细的还是看这个同学写的吧,我写的有点不清楚。

 

以上是关于node 中process进程argv,argv0,execArgv,execPath的主要内容,如果未能解决你的问题,请参考以下文章

process对象

10.Node.js核心模块

NodeJS学习笔记之Node的模块

批量远程执行命令

exec函数族:

模拟进程.argv